Homomorphic Encryption for Cloud Privacy

pdf

ABSTRACT

We present our preliminary results of our work funded under NSF CNS award 1117590 titled “Homomorphic Encryption for Cloud Privacy”. In this work, we managed to remove the mes- sage size restriction in several additive homomorphic encryption schemes by introducing a CRT trick. We also introduced a new partially homomorphic encryption scheme that extends addi- tive homomorphic schemes to realize another layer of AND or OR operations. Additionally, we investigated efficient realizations of fully homomorphic encryption schemes. More specifically, we developed efficient implementations of the Gentry-Halevi fully homomorphic encryption scheme in both software on GPUs as well as in hardware with an application specific design.
